Cordner Corporation has two production Departments: P1 and P2 and two service departments: S1 and S2. Direct costs for each department and the proportion of service costs used by the various departments for the month of July are as follows:

Department Direct costs S1 S2 P1 P2
S1 $ 84,000 0.70 0.10 0.20
S2 $ 212,000 0.20 0.30 0.50
P1 $ 251,000
P2 $ 150,000

Under the direct-method of cost allocation, the amount of S1 costs allocated to P1 would be: need DIRECT METHOD only please; I've only been able to find examples for this using the step method.
